Course Overview: Advanced Certificate in Optimizing Soil Water Holding Capacity Techniques

This advanced certificate course is designed for farmers, agricultural professionals, and environmental practitioners seeking to optimize soil water holding capacity techniques. Specifically, it targets those with a foundational knowledge of soil science and a desire to enhance their skills in sustainable water management practices.

Upon completing this course, participants will gain in-depth knowledge of advanced techniques to improve soil water holding capacity, including soil aeration, mulching, and cover cropping. Moreover, they will develop the skills to assess, design, and implement effective water conservation strategies for various agricultural ecosystems and environments.

Topics Covered

  1. Introduction to Soil Water Holding Capacity: Understanding the importance of soil water holding capacity for sustainable agriculture.
  2. Soil Water Holding Capacity Assessment: Methods for evaluating soil water holding capacity in various agricultural settings.
  3. Soil Structure and Water Retention: Examining the relationship between soil structure and water retention capabilities.
  4. Organic Amendments for Water Retention: Using organic amendments to enhance soil water holding capacity and fertility.
  5. Soil Conservation Techniques for Water Management: Implementing soil conservation techniques for efficient water management and minimization of erosion.
  6. Case Studies in Soil Water Holding Capacity Optimization: Analyzing real-world examples of optimizing soil water holding capacity in different agricultural contexts.
